Hi team,

As you onboard, note that all user-supplied formulas submitted through the Lumabridge partner API are executed inside the Fernhollow sandbox. The sandbox enforces a 200ms CPU budget, blocks network calls, and rejects any formula referencing external cell ranges. Submissions exceeding limits return a 422 with an explanation field. To test your integration, send sample formulas to the sandbox evaluation endpoint in our staging cluster. For those calls, authenticate with the bearer token below.

Thanks,
Marisol

login token, yajeg-fawif: eyJhbGciOiJIUzI1NiIsInR5cCI6IkpXVCJ9.eyJzdWIiOiIEdPQYnZXaZIn0.HSRTnYZBx0Qc

When SweepJack, the orphaned-resource sweeper, disables a plugin account after repeated cleanup failures, the account enters quarantine. Verify the plugin's manifest is valid, then request reinstatement through the sweeper console. If the console session cannot be re-established because the account is quarantined, regain access using the recovery passphrase below.

vault phrase of yaguf-hahaf = druath-holix

The crawler checks every component against WCAG-style thresholds and files findings into the Pallet tracker automatically. So far it has flagged 41 components, mostly muted buttons and chart legends. The account is read-only on the design-token service and write-only on the tracker. Rotation happens quarterly; next rotation is scheduled after the audit completes. The account authenticates to the token service with the key below.

app token of hawif-kafof = kto15_B3AN0KfpZRy4TLc